Just my opinion, but I wouldn't consider the Browning....it really isn't in the same league when it comes to calibers. The .17 HMR just doesn't have the punch as the .223, and I don't even think its that much cheaper to shoot. The .223 is a centerfire, while the .17 is a rimfire. Go to Remington.com and check out the ballistics of the two, I think that will clarify it for you.
Browning makes some good rifles as well, I don't have any personal experience with them, but thats what I've heard. Check out their rifles, I just wouldn't go for the .17 caliber. |
